Change in Incisional Design in Primary Unilateral Cleft Lip Repair Under General Anesthesia.

Tomoko Tsuda1, Lan Lan1, Daichi Morioka2

  • 1Department of Plastic and Reconstructive Surgery, Showa University Fujigaoka Hospital, Kanagawa.

The Journal of Craniofacial Surgery
|March 27, 2020
PubMed
Summary

General anesthesia alters infant nasolabial features, impacting unilateral cleft lip (UCL) surgical planning. Preoperative 3D imaging of awake infants is crucial to prevent secondary deformities.

Area of Science:

  • Plastic Surgery
  • Craniofacial Surgery
  • Pediatric Surgery

Background:

  • Infants with unilateral cleft lip (UCL) exhibit distinct nasolabial features when awake versus under general anesthesia.
  • These differences can influence the accuracy of cheiloplasty (lip repair) incisional designs.

Purpose of the Study:

  • To investigate how patient position and anesthesia (awake vs. general anesthesia) affect nasolabial features and incisional design for UCL repair.
  • To compare anthropometric measurements of incisional designs between awake and anesthetized states.

Main Methods:

  • Three-dimensional facial images of 20 infants with UCL were analyzed.
  • Two distinct incisional designs were applied to images of awake infants.
  • These designs were anthropometrically compared to designs created from images of the same infants under general anesthesia.

Main Results:

  • General anesthesia significantly increased vermillion height on both medial and lateral cleft sides.
  • The rotation flap incision on the medial lip element shortened under anesthesia, while the lateral advancement flap remained largely unchanged.
  • Philtral ridge lengths on both cleft and non-cleft sides were significantly reduced under anesthesia, though this did not impact lateral flap width calculations.

Conclusions:

  • Anesthesia-induced changes in nasolabial morphology can lead to surgical inaccuracies and secondary cleft lip deformities.
  • Preoperative planning utilizing 3D imaging of awake infants is recommended to mitigate these risks and improve surgical outcomes.
